Baruch vs. Penn State Hazleton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, Baruch or Penn State Hazleton?

  • Penn State Hazleton is 111% more expensive to attend than Baruch for in-state tuition ($14,624.00 vs. $6,930.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 63.4% higher at Penn State Hazleton than CUNY Bernard M Baruch College ($24,318.00 vs. $14,880.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at CUNY Bernard M Baruch College than Penn State Hazleton ($4,991 vs. $18,724)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Penn State Hazleton are 49.8% lower than costs at CUNY Bernard M Baruch College ($12,254 vs. $18,352)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at CUNY Bernard M Baruch College than Penn State Hazleton (100% vs. 95%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Penn State Hazleton students is 17.9% larger than aid received CUNY Bernard M Baruch College ($11,106 vs. $9,423)

Baruch vs. Penn State Hazleton Admissions Difficulty Comparison

Which college is harder to get into, Baruch or Penn State Hazleton? Average SAT and ACT scores plus acceptance rates offer good insight into the difficulty of admission between Penn State Hazleton or Baruch .

  • The average SAT score at CUNY Bernard M Baruch College (1230) is 278 points higher than at Penn State Hazleton (952)
  • Penn State Hazleton has a higher acceptance rate (89.9%) than Baruch (49.5%)

Baruch vs. Penn State Hazleton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, Baruch or Penn State Hazleton?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between Penn State Hazleton and Baruch.

  • The graduation rate at Baruch is higher than Penn State Hazleton (63% vs. 52%)
  • Graduates from CUNY Bernard M Baruch College earn on average $6,500 more per year than Penn State Hazleton graduates after ten years. ($61,800 vs. $55,300)
  • CUNY Bernard M Baruch College students graduate with a $16,018 lower median federal student loan debt than Penn State Hazleton graduates. ($10,800 vs. $26,818)
  • Baruch graduates are paying $166 less per month on federal student loans than Penn State Hazleton graduates. ($111 vs. $277)
  • More Penn State Hazleton gra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former Baruch students, three years after graduation. (69% vs. 66%)
